This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 60256

Summary: Removing mis-placed library causes exception
Product: projects Reporter: dynamite <dynamite>
Component: Generic InfrastructureAssignee: issues@projects <issues>
Status: RESOLVED DUPLICATE    
Severity: blocker    
Priority: P3    
Version: 5.x   
Hardware: All   
OS: All   
Issue Type: DEFECT Exception Reporter:

Description dynamite 2005-06-20 10:12:15 UTC
Using latest development build: 200506191800
JDK: 1.6.0-ea-b39
Platform: WXP SP2

Added a library as a project source dependency (adding test dependencies seem
okay). However, the project doesn't have a dependency to this library. I
therefore remove the library and get the following exception:

    java.lang.InterruptedException
	at java.lang.Object.wait(Native Method)
	at java.lang.Object.wait(Object.java:484)
[catch] at org.openide.util.Mutex$QueueCell.sleep(Mutex.java:1388)
	at org.openide.util.Mutex.enter(Mutex.java:608)
	at org.openide.util.Mutex.readEnter(Mutex.java:488)
	at org.openide.util.Mutex.readAccess(Mutex.java:231)
	at org.netbeans.api.project.ProjectManager.findProject(ProjectManager.java:179)
	at
org.netbeans.modules.projectapi.SimpleFileOwnerQueryImplementation.getOwner(SimpleFileOwnerQueryImplementation.java:64)
	at org.netbeans.api.project.FileOwnerQuery.getOwner(FileOwnerQuery.java:68)
	at
org.netbeans.modules.java.project.ProjectSourceLevelQueryImpl.getSourceLevel(ProjectSourceLevelQueryImpl.java:31)
	at
org.netbeans.api.java.queries.SourceLevelQuery.getSourceLevel(SourceLevelQuery.java:46)
	at org.netbeans.modules.javacore.JMManager.getSourceLevel(JMManager.java:1087)
	at org.netbeans.modules.javacore.JMManager.getRootURI(JMManager.java:1093)
	at org.netbeans.modules.javacore.JMManager.cleanUpCodebases(JMManager.java:820)
	at org.netbeans.modules.javacore.JMManager.access$500(JMManager.java:59)
	at org.netbeans.modules.javacore.JMManager$4.run(JMManager.java:1180)
	at org.openide.util.Task.run(Task.java:207)
	at org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:435)
	at org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:836)
Comment 1 Jesse Glick 2005-06-27 08:05:17 UTC

*** This issue has been marked as a duplicate of 60313 ***